Jose Fonte 'relieved' after Southampton hit six past Aston Villa

Southampton captain Jose Fonte admits that he was 'relieved' after he and his teammates sealed a thumping 6-1 win over Aston Villa on Saturday.

Southampton captain Jose Fonte has admitted that the overriding feeling after beating Aston Villa was "relief".

Ronald Koeman's side ended a run of four Premier League games without a win with a convincing 6-1 thumping of Tim Sherwood's side at St Mary's on Saturday.

"It was kind of a relief because obviously being the last game of the season we wanted to put a performance for the fans, the sun was out and we were saying before the game let's put a performance in, let's give something to cheer for the fans and let's get the three points and start fast, and that's what we did," the Daily Echo quotes Fonte as saying.

The Saints' final game of the season is away to Manchester City on May 24.
